Lossless Audio

Lossless audio refers to audio compression techniques that preserve all of the original data from the uncompressed audio source. Unlike lossy formats, which discard some audio information to reduce file size, lossless formats allow for perfect reconstruction of the original digital audio. This results in higher fidelity sound reproduction, often preferred by audiophiles and for archival purposes.
